What this means

The USPTO has issued a Notice of Allowance. To complete registration you generally need to file a Statement of Use or an extension request before the deadline.

Status 733: Status 733 means the fourth six-month extension was granted. Only one extension typically remains before you must file a Statement of Use or risk abandonment.
